Emerging Adult Gambling Screen (EAGS)
Developed specifically for the 18–24 age group — a high-risk population due to brain development and risky behavior patterns. EAGS helps emerging adults understand whether they are experiencing gambling-related harm.

A modular education course equipping college counselors with knowledge and resources to assist students experiencing gambling-related harms. Completers receive an official IPGGC certificate.

Helps practitioners, lawyers, judges, and defendants understand what constitutes a gambling-motivated acquisitional crime and who is appropriate for a gambling treatment diversion program.
